Challenges with traditional inventory and checkout systems
Traditional retail inventory and checkout systems, while effective in the past, often rely on fixed, wired broadband connections to keep everything running smoothly. However, as the retail landscape evolves and customer expectations rise, these systems can no longer keep up with the growing demands of modern retail. Retailers today face multiple challenges with these legacy systems, which often lead to inefficiencies, downtime, and subpar customer experiences. Here’s a deeper look at the key issues:
1. Slow or unreliable internet connections
Retailers in many regions, particularly those in rural or underserved areas, face the challenge of unreliable or slow broadband infrastructure. Even in urban centres, network congestion during peak hours can severely affect connectivity speeds. This becomes especially problematic in retail environments where real-time, high-speed access to inventory data, transaction processing, and customer interactions is essential. For example:
- Real-time stock updates are crucial for accurate inventory tracking and order fulfilment. Slow connections can delay these updates, leading to stock discrepancies and missed sales opportunities.
- Payment processing is another area that suffers when internet speed is compromised. Delays in processing payments or credit card transactions can frustrate customers and create long queues, potentially resulting in lost sales.
- Customer engagement tools, such as mobile apps and loyalty programs, depend on fast and consistent connectivity to offer personalized services, track rewards, and update offers in real-time. Without reliable internet, these tools fail to deliver the intended value, ultimately hurting the customer experience.
2. Downtime impact
One of the most significant challenges retailers face with traditional systems is downtime. Whether caused by a temporary internet outage, local network congestion, or a failure in the broadband infrastructure, any interruption in connectivity can cause store operations to grind to a halt. The impact of even a brief downtime can be devastating:
- Transaction failures prevent sales from being completed, frustrating customers and potentially leading them to seek alternatives. For retailers, this translates directly to lost revenue.
- Inventory sync disruptions can lead to inaccuracies in stock counts, making it impossible to provide up-to-date availability information to customers. This can create confusion, dissatisfaction, and even lead to double-selling items.
- Digital services such as self-checkout kiosks, order pick-up notifications, and mobile apps become unusable during periods of connectivity loss, further disrupting the customer experience and hindering store operations.
In many cases, the consequences of downtime extend beyond immediate financial loss to longer-term effects such as damaged brand reputation, decreased customer loyalty, and operational inefficiencies.
3. Complex system management
Large retail chains often operate an array of interconnected systems that must work in harmony to ensure smooth day-to-day operations. These systems typically include:
- Point-of-sale (POS) terminals for transaction processing,
- Inventory management platforms to track and update stock levels in real-time,
- Customer engagement tools like loyalty apps and personalized shopping experiences,
- Digital signage to display promotions or advertisements in-store.
Each of these systems requires a stable and fast internet connection to function optimally. However, managing and coordinating connectivity across so many systems can be challenging, especially in a large retail chain with multiple locations. Retailers often find themselves facing the following:
- Fragmented networks where individual stores or departments might struggle with different connectivity requirements or issues, leading to inefficiencies and increased complexity.
- Difficulty maintaining and troubleshooting numerous systems from a centralized location. Issues like slow internet or local outages at one location can disrupt the entire retail experience, and without a unified approach, resolving these issues can be time-consuming and costly.
In many cases, this complexity leads to an increased IT burden and a higher likelihood of operational bottlenecks. Instead of focusing on delivering a seamless customer experience or improving inventory management, staff and IT teams are often stuck managing connectivity issues, causing delays and frustration.
